Series creatorDanny Arnolddescribed the lead character as "a beat patrolman with thirty years on the force. He's become so completely disillusioned and such a terrible cynic that he's written off the world." In recurring roles wereDeLane Matthewsas streetwalker Lorna, the only person with whom the misanthropic Bash could be even somewhat close; Val Bisoglioas Sgt. Carmine DiSalvo;Michael Cavanaughas Lt. Pendleton; andLarry Hankinas diner-owner Stu. It was set in the fictional NYPD 33rd Precinct inManhattan,represented via a deliberately theatrical set reminiscent of a stage play.As Arnold described it, "The show came out to be sort of strange. ...ABCsaid, 'What kind of show is this? We don't know how to sell it.' ... 'Joe Bash' is not a situation comedy and it's not a drama. It's a behavioral comedy, a comedy whose roots are in drama."
